Advice columnist Annabelle Swift has loved The London Weekly editor-owner Derek Knightly silently, from a distance, for quite some time now. Finally resolved to attract his attention, she requests advice from her loyal readers--and then puts it to the test. She tries everything from lower cut bodices (success!) and sultry gazes (disaster!) to a surprise midnight rendezvous (wicked!). Her column detailing these misadventures is a huge success.
Itโs true Derek Knightly had never really noticed his shy, wallflower of a writer. But suddenly Annabelle is everywhere and he canโt get her out of his mind. And who is this man sheโs after, anyway? Is it fellow Weekly reporter, Damien Owens? Or Lord Marsden--who happens to be leading a Parliamentary Inquiry into newspaper practices following shocking revelations at a rival paper. As the true details of the scandal emerge, Knightly is faced with a wretched choice: marry Lord Marsdenโs sister (with a shocking secret in her past) to save his beloved newspaper...or follow his heart and marry his Writing Girl.
